Intelex

Intelex is the enterprise EHSQ management platform that organizations choose when the EHS program must be defensible to regulators, ISO certification auditors, insurers, and courts — not just operationally efficient. Founded in Toronto in 1992, acquired by Fortive Corporation (NYSE: FTV) in 2019, and consistently rated a Verdantix Green Quadrant Leader since 2015, it serves 1,400+ customers across 172 countries. It is complex, expensive, and takes 12–18 months to implement. Organizations that need it have no credible alternative.

Key features
  • Mobile-First Inspection and Audit Engine with AI Template Generation SafetyCulture's core is a mobile inspection platform that runs natively on iOS and Android, with full offline capability and automatic sync. The template library — built from millions of real-world inspections across construction, manufacturing, retail, hospitality, aviation, and food service — provides immediately usable audit forms that can be customized without technical knowledge. In 2025, AI template generation was introduced: a manager can type a prompt ("daily forklift pre-use check for a cold storage facility") and receive a complete, structured checklist in seconds. For organizations digitizing from paper, this eliminates the primary barrier to adoption — the blank page. The AI assistant embedded in the inspection flow also enables immediate actions, anomaly flagging, and contextual guidance at the point of work.
  • Issues, Actions, and Near-Miss Reporting — Closing the Loop Every identified issue in a SafetyCulture inspection generates an Action: a named owner, a priority level, a due date, and a resolution workflow. Near-miss and hazard reporting operates through the same interface, creating a single, searchable record of safety observations across all sites. Analytics surfaces the most common failed inspection items by location, team, and time period — giving EHS managers the leading indicators that lagging data (TRIR, LTIFR) cannot provide until someone has already been hurt. This closing-the-loop architecture is the feature most frequently cited by users as the operational change that actually reduced incidents: near-miss reporting increased because reporting became easy, and the resulting data made hazard patterns visible that had been invisible in paper records.
  • EdApp Training, Asset Management, and Sensor Integration SafetyCulture has expanded from inspection software toward a broader operational platform. EdApp, its integrated training module, enables micro-learning content to be embedded directly into inspection workflows — so a worker who identifies a competency gap in an inspection can be assigned a training module in the same session. Asset management links physical equipment to inspection histories, maintenance records, and compliance documentation. Sensor and IoT integrations (SHEQSY for lone worker safety, telematics integrations, environmental sensors) extend data collection beyond the inspection moment. For organizations seeking a single platform for EHS inspections, safety training, and equipment compliance, this extended platform reduces the number of point tools in the operational technology stack.
  • Integrated EHSQ Management System — ISO 45001, ISO 14001, ISO 9001 Intelex provides a single, configurable platform covering the full scope of EHSQ management: incident and near-miss management with root cause analysis (CAPA workflow aligned with ISO 45001 Clause 10.2), audit and inspection management with evidence capture, corrective and preventive action management, nonconformance tracking, management of change (MoC), permit-to-work, contractor management and prequalification, occupational health surveillance, chemical and REACH compliance, risk assessment and hazard identification, and environmental compliance monitoring. The breadth of this coverage — in a single system with a unified data model — is the capability that makes Intelex the management system infrastructure for organizations pursuing multi-standard ISO certification simultaneously. 28 languages are supported out of the box.
  • Contractor Management and Permit-to-Work For organizations where contractor-related incidents represent a disproportionate share of safety events — as they do in oil and gas, construction, and chemical manufacturing — Intelex's contractor management module provides prequalification workflows, competency verification, site access controls, and induction management. Permit-to-work controls define the authorization chain for high-risk activities (hot work, confined space entry, work at height, electrical isolation), with digital signatures, approval sequencing, and automatic permit expiry. For organizations operating in jurisdictions with energy isolation regulations (OSHA's Control of Hazardous Energy standard, 29 CFR 1910.147), this capability creates the documented evidence trail that enforcement inspections require. These two modules — contractor management and permit-to-work — represent the most significant functional gap between SafetyCulture and enterprise EHSQ platforms, and the most frequent trigger for organizations moving from a mobile inspection tool to a full management system platform.
  • Intelex Input AI — AI-Assisted EHSQ Analytics and Workflow Intelligence Launched in November 2025, Intelex Input AI formalizes the platform's AI investment under a structured framework designed to augment EHSQ professional expertise. Key AI capabilities include natural language incident narrative analysis to identify patterns and themes across incident reports, AI-assisted root cause analysis that surfaces similar historical incidents and corrective actions for reference during investigation, predictive risk indicators that flag elevated risk conditions based on lagging indicator trends, and anomaly detection in environmental and safety data streams. The AI layer operates within the platform's existing audit trail and governance structure — AI suggestions are presented as inputs to human decision-making rather than autonomous outputs, which is the appropriate model for EHSQ environments where regulatory accountability requires human sign-off on corrective actions and management decisions.
Pros
  • Adoption is SafetyCulture's defining competitive advantage — and it is the advantage that enterprise EHS software cannot replicate regardless of feature set. Frontline workers in construction sites, production floors, and distribution warehouses open the app and complete inspections because it is fast and simple. This matters operationally because an EHS system that workers bypass produces no data, no visibility, and no improvement. SafetyCulture's product-led growth model — used by 2 million workers daily by 2026, with a freemium tier that allows individual workers to adopt before a corporate purchase — solves the adoption problem before it becomes a deployment problem.
  • The time-to-value is measured in hours, not months. An EHS manager can create a custom inspection template using AI generation, deploy it to a team's mobile devices, and receive the first completed audit within the same working day. This speed of deployment is structurally impossible on enterprise EHSQ platforms that require months of configuration, professional services engagement, and IT involvement. For multi-site businesses that need to digitize inspections across 10 or 100 locations simultaneously, SafetyCulture's template-first, mobile-native model provides organizational coverage that implementation-heavy platforms cannot match at equivalent budget.
  • The near-miss and hazard reporting capability consistently delivers a measurable operational outcome that lagging safety metrics cannot achieve: it makes the invisible visible before someone is hurt. Organizations deploying SafetyCulture routinely report significant increases in near-miss reporting within the first 90 days — not because more hazards exist, but because reporting is now frictionless. This data creates the leading indicator view of safety performance that ISO 45001 Clause 9.1 (performance evaluation) requires but that most organizations struggle to operationalize.
  • Intelex's EHSQ coverage breadth in a single, unified data model is the capability that no competitor in its class can replicate at equivalent configurability. ISO 45001 corrective action management with root cause analysis, ISO 14001 environmental aspects and impacts, ISO 9001 quality nonconformance, contractor management, permit-to-work, occupational health surveillance, chemical compliance, and risk assessment — all operating on the same platform, with the same user identity, the same audit trail, and the same reporting infrastructure. For a Global EHS Director who needs consistent TRIR/LTIFR data across 50 manufacturing sites in 20 countries, the unified data model is not a feature. It is the condition that makes the KPI dashboard possible at all.
  • Intelex's 30+ years of enterprise EHSQ implementation experience is embedded in the platform's out-of-the-box application library. Best-practice incident investigation workflows, ISO 45001-aligned corrective action processes, and environmental compliance reporting templates reflect decades of customer feedback from organizations in manufacturing, automotive, chemicals, oil and gas, and aviation. For organizations implementing an EHSQ management system for the first time, this library provides a starting point that reduces the process design burden significantly — rather than building EHSQ workflows from scratch, organizations configure existing best-practice templates to match their specific operational context.
  • Fortive Corporation ownership provides the enterprise stability and investment capacity that pure-play EHS software vendors cannot match. With a market capitalization of approximately $26 billion and a portfolio of industrial technology companies including Industrial Scientific (connected gas detection and safety-as-a-service), Intelex has access to IoT integration roadmap partners, capital for platform investment, and the organizational credibility that enterprise procurement processes require. For organizations that have seen point-solution EHS vendors acquired and discontinued or pivoted, Fortive's backing provides a meaningful long-term platform stability signal.
⚠️Cons
  • SafetyCulture is not an ISO 45001 management system. Organizations pursuing or maintaining ISO 45001 certification need documented processes for management review (Clause 9.3), corrective action and nonconformance management with root cause analysis (Clause 10.2), competency management and training records, occupational health surveillance, and contractor management — none of which SafetyCulture supports at the depth that certification auditors require. Deploying SafetyCulture and calling it an ISO 45001 management system creates an audit exposure that an experienced certification body will identify. The right tool for that requirement is Intelex, Cority, or VelocityEHS.
  • The per-seat pricing model that makes SafetyCulture accessible for small teams becomes a material cost driver at enterprise scale. Organizations with hundreds or thousands of frontline workers who each need full platform access will find the per-user cost compares unfavorably to enterprise EHS platforms with site-based or enterprise-wide licensing. Several user reviews note that the cost escalation at larger team sizes is one of the primary reasons organizations evaluate alternatives — particularly when functionality gaps in the enterprise tier become apparent at the same time as the licensing cost conversation.
  • Advanced reporting customization and complex multi-step approval workflows are consistently cited as platform limitations by experienced users. Organizations that need highly specific PDF output formats for regulatory submission, custom report layouts that match existing internal templates, or multi-tier approval chains for work permits will encounter configuration constraints that require workarounds. The platform's emphasis on simplicity and speed — its core competitive strength — creates a ceiling on the complexity of workflows it can support natively.
  • Implementation complexity is the most consistent operational challenge reported by Intelex customers. The platform's configurability — its primary competitive strength — requires experienced implementation resources to translate EHS program requirements into platform architecture. Organizations that underestimate the process mapping and change management investment typically experience implementation timelines of 18 months or more, significant professional services costs beyond the base license, and post-go-live adoption challenges where site managers use the system as a data entry tool rather than a decision-support system. Reviewer feedback consistently cites configuration management — particularly the caution around version upgrades — as an ongoing operational overhead that mid-market organizations frequently underestimate when evaluating enterprise EHSQ platforms.
  • The platform's user experience for frontline workers is functional but not intuitive in the way that mobile-native tools like SafetyCulture are. Intelex's interface reflects an enterprise software design philosophy: comprehensive, configurable, and designed for administrators rather than field workers. Field workers performing inspections or logging near-misses in Intelex typically require more training than those using mobile-first tools. For organizations where frontline adoption is the primary concern — particularly those in construction, facilities management, or distribution where workers have limited technical fluency — this UX gap creates a behavioral adoption risk that implementation alone cannot solve.
  • Pricing is enterprise-negotiated and not publicly disclosed. Independent market estimates suggest large enterprise deployments exceed $100,000 annually, with implementation and professional services costs — often equivalent to or exceeding the first year's license fee — adding substantially to total first-year cost of ownership. For mid-market organizations evaluating Intelex against lighter-weight platforms, the total cost of ownership including implementation, change management, and annual support represents a significant commitment that requires board-level visibility rather than a departmental purchasing decision.
